HOW IT WORKS:
Practical gas cylinders designed to intervene in case of technical problems due to air conditioner malfunction.
Once the hose terminal is connected to the service connection of the condensing unit and allowed to run for a few minutes, we can easily and intuitively diagnose the system's situation from the pressure gauge. The colored bands on the pressure gauge scale correspond to situations where the system is undercharged, overcharged, etc., which can be resolved by using the refrigerant gas.
The pressure gauge indicator at this point will stabilize within the range indicating the exact amount of gas inserted. The maintenance operation is complete!
Warning:
In accordance with the new European regulation n° 517/2014 concerning F-Gas, from January 1, 2015, the purchase/sale of Fluorinated Greenhouse Gases* (HFC refrigerant gases) will be subject to possessing the requirements prescribed in the regulation (personal license/company certification).
Specifically, all end-users who purchase F-gas for personal installation, assistance, and maintenance (e.g., refrigeration technicians, heating engineers, garages, etc.) can only do so if they hold the "license," which they must present at the time of purchase (Art. 11, point 4).
The seller is obliged to register, in a specific register, the name, license number, and quantity of gas purchased by the customer.
Those who do not carry out professional activities of installation, assistance, and maintenance (e.g., resellers, transporters, etc.), will not be obliged to purchase under license but, at the time of purchase, they will have to fill out a declaration in which they will state, on their own responsibility, the use they will make of the purchased gas.
